Output 68ef9e9db965f691fec593c03295bccbc2b155e2a142693e62bfcdac103e164c:0

value
23955815
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08fc23651e8f0a40528108662e8f613ea24b069c OP_EQUAL
address
32WXNxAbynyHhJLRj6jXP3eK9bCFbm3M9D
transaction
68ef9e9db965f691fec593c03295bccbc2b155e2a142693e62bfcdac103e164c
spent
true